Nestled in a prime location opposite a green and just moments from Earlswood Station, this stunning period cottage, dating back to 1865, effortlessly blends historic charm with modern convenience. Sympathetically modernised by its current owners, it retains beautiful original features while incorporating contemporary upgrades throughout. With over 1,100 sq. ft. of living space, offering two spacious reception rooms, a refitted luxury kitchen, and a matching utility room you truly have all the downstairs living space you need. The entrance immediately impresses with a solid oak and glass cottage style door, complemented by a double driveway for convenient off road parking. High ceilings and a custom bay window flood the home with natural light, enhancing the sense of space. Traditional yet refined cottage theme runs throughout the home. Built in storage is cleverly integrated, and woven carpets contribute to the home s warmth and charm. A triple column style radiator complements the period aesthetic, while hidden electrics ensure a seamless setup for modern entertainment. The entertaining space flows effortlessly into the heart of the home, making it ideal for hosting. Under stair storage provides additional practicality, while a beautifully finished conservatory offers an extra living and entertaining area. The entire home benefits from new electrics, including USB sockets for modern convenience. The kitchen is a true focal point, boasting a high end Rangemaster cooker, integrated appliances, and a charming butler sink that stays true to the home s period character. A mini pantry provides additional storage, while the kitchen s design flows seamlessly into the utility room, which features matching tiling and cabinetry. The downstairs bathroom, conveniently located within the utility space, features an original cottage window, adding to its charm. This space flows seamlessly into a conservatory, allowing for an abundance of natural light and extra entertaining space. Upstairs, the character continues with an original fireplace in each bedroom. The beautifully styled bathroom featuring a luxurious roll top bath, a walk in shower, and underfloor heating for ultimate comfort. Matching radiators maintain the period aesthetic, while a cottage style bathroom window preserves the home s traditional feel. The main bedroom is a true retreat, complete with a sash window adorned with elegant monkey tail handles, enhancing the period look. Bedroom two offers as much space and picturesque morning views towards the green. A built in ladder offers smart storage solutions, making excellent use of space. Stepping outside, the property boasts an impressive 120 foot landscaped garden, offering multiple seating areas and sun catching spots throughout the day. The original patio and a historic wall dating back to 1866 further enhance the home s charm. A side gate entrance provides additional access, and a little powered outhouse with a toilet offers flexible outdoor utility. With such an expansive outdoor space, there is also potential to extend the home, subject to planning permissions. This is truly one of the largest two bedroom properties available locally, combining period elegance with modern enhancements. The spacious interior, exceptional garden, and thoughtful upgrades make this a rare and unique find, ready for its next owners to enjoy.
